Enterprise Technology is the Technology organisation responsible for the design, build and ongoing maintenance of the systems owned by the Group Functions (Risk, Compliance, Finance, Core Banking, Corporate Functions and Deputy COO). The organisation consists of over 8,000 people working in collaboration across 14 countries, to support over 3,000 applications.

Protective Security IT requires an experienced Tech Product manager with Protective Security Transformation experience for the Intruder Detection and Protective Security Information Management (PSIM) POD. This role is responsible for leading and supporting the delivery of IDS and PSIM transformation programs while also supporting the department technology head in executing the overall technology strategy.

In this role you will:
  • Collaborate with PSIM/IDS Global business stakeholders, leaders and architects to refine and prioritise the product backlog to maximise the business benefits.
  • Define and drive the execution of all transformation technology initiatives in the Intruder Detection (IDS) and Protective Security Information Management (PSIM) sub stream.
  • Actively manage and monitor all budgetary requirements in IDS and PSIM POD to support short to long-term business vision.
  • Assess and ensure business demand aligns with investment plans & Technology Strategy.
  • Support the management of Technology business relationship; represent Technology in business discussions and ensure necessary technology capabilities required by the business are developed.
  • Ensure that the Technology mission statement/vision and technology plans are communicated effectively across the necessary Delivery Teams.
  • Leading an Agile pod to maximise velocity and ensure alignment with business priorities.
To be successful in this role you should meet the following requirements:
  • Experienced Tech product manager with protective Security applications - access control, CCTV, Intruder detection and PSIM
  • Evidence of large scale / global technology transformation, service introduction and/or service management within complex multi national organisation
  • Experienced technology manager with proven experience in delivering large transformation programmes externally hosted, cloud based SaaS / PaaS based solutions using 3rd parties for effective delivery and support.
  • Protective security business process transformation/optimisation experience
  • Experience in managing budgets and monitoring spends and report the financial health of the POD/department.
  • Knowledgeable in Protective security processes and operating models.
